摘要
裂缝在火山岩储层中即是油气渗流的主要通道又能成为油气储存的空间,但火山岩裂缝的识别一直是个难题。本文针对火山岩油气藏的特点,研究和分析了该地区火山岩的测并响应特征。利用声波测井、中子测井和密度测并等方法对火山岩储层的构造裂缝进行了识别,并建立逐步判别函数识别裂缝,取得了很好的效果:
Fracture in volcanic reservoir is not only the main passage,but aslo the storage space for oil and gas.It has been a difficulty to identify volcanic fractures.This paper analyzes the logging response characteristics of volcanic rocks in this area according to the features of volcanic hydrocarbon reservoirs.The structural fractures of volcanic reservoirs are identified with acoustic logging,neutron well logging and density logging,etc.A discriminant function is established to identify fractures which has got good result.
